Some stores carry the TM as the stock pistol which is a really good gun to start with. You may find some stores that sell the changed TM but most people buy the stock pistol and upgrade it themselves. I wanted something to match an STI edge I had and no one sold a airsoft just like that. I did not know much about building it but knew that the TM has such an enormous quantity of aftermarket parts. One great resource and very friendly were the people on aaps forums. You can get basic recipes of what parts to use and pictures of great 2011 style airsofts. Look at them and ask questions, they will be answered.

This is what I mean, left is stock tm 5.1, middle is my built tm 5.1, right is my limited rig.

post-14235-1251430135_thumb.jpg

notable additions to my TM to make it similar - grip, fiber optic front, magwell, and added weight.

As someone told me, the more you spend, more it will look just like your real one, the less you spend, the less it looks like it. I think it cost me under $500 to build the middle one and it freakin rocks. But I have a bone stock one too and I really like it. Alot of people recommend just buying the stock one, play with it, learn about it and then start tweaking.

I would totally agree with the above response.

TMs mostly come with plastic slides. They will work for some time but will crack. Get aftermarket metal one.

Watch the guide rod guide, or housing. Its the part that slips into the slide and captures the guide rod. The flange breaks off, and will not capture the guide rod.

The rear sight for height screw will like to back out. Locktight that bad boy, and watch the screw for windage. They break off , or back out.

I have over 30,000 bbs through mine, and have replaced the following:

Guide rod guide

Magazine release

Both adjustment screws for rear sight

Slide

Mainspring

Loading Valve

Piston head

Valves in mags

Inner barrel.

The last 6, I replaced for performance, and or reliability.

The Caspians in the wide body series are all metal and also well made. Those mags work in the TMs. I can get all parts for that series here in the states. They are an excellent value, and quite well made.
